ミラクルパッチにまつわるいろいろ

Linuxデスクトップを高速にする「あのパッチ」の原理やらを考えたり、試してみたり
kernel Linux
5652view 1コメント
4
研究千年牛酪情報保管庫菩薩 @naota344
例のミラクルパッチ。 tty ごとにプロセスグループが別れるってことは GUI アプリは全部同じグループになる? tty から離されてる daemon process はどうなるんかしらん?
研究千年牛酪情報保管庫菩薩 @naota344
ああ、そうか 「タスクグループを(自動で)分離する」が目的で 「tty で分離」はあくまで一実装か?
sat @satoru_takeuchi
@naota344 そう。だから最初はper ttyうんぬんって名前だったけど「ttyは本質じゃないよね」とだれかにいわれてautogroupに改名した
研究千年牛酪情報保管庫菩薩 @naota344
@satoru_takeuchi なるほどー。 そのうち別実装もでたりするんですかねぇ。
sat @satoru_takeuchi
@naota344 まだいないけどそのうちやるやつがでてきそう。カオスになりはしないかちょっと心配
sat @satoru_takeuchi
@naota344 ランチャにフラグつけられるようにしてその子供は新しいgroupもつようにしては?みたいな案が出てる
研究千年牛酪情報保管庫菩薩 @naota344
@satoru_takeuchi ふむ…なんかあんまり整ったインタフェースが思いつかないです…。いまプロセスに userland からフラグつけるってありますっけ…。 ionice とかそういうのになるんですかね。
まさみさんは語りたい @mhiramat
Mike Galbraithのパッチ試そうかと思うんだけど、後ろでkbuildやってもそんなに負担にならないのでvaiozにはあまり効果がないかもしれないとか思ったり。
まさみさんは語りたい @mhiramat
とか思ったけど、やっぱりCPUx4ぐらいでkbuildすると重い。適用するべし。
まさみさんは語りたい @mhiramat
kbuildで並列度上げすぎてもイマイチ効果がないよね。CPUx2ぐらいが適当?
まさみさんは語りたい @mhiramat
ていうか、今やってるのは2コア4スレッドで16並列だからもっとひどいなこれは。
まさみさんは語りたい @mhiramat
@satoru_takeuchi タスクグループがどう別れているかってどうやってみるのですか?
sat @satoru_takeuchi
@mhiramat ファイルシステム上でってことですか。
まさみさんは語りたい @mhiramat
そう、あるいはツールになるのかな? QT @satoru_takeuchi: @mhiramat ファイルシステム上でってことですか。
sat @satoru_takeuchi
@mhiramat mount -t cgroup cgroup /cgroup してその下にもりもりディレクトリを掘って行きます。ツールはlxcとか
KOSAKI Motohiro @kosaki55tea
@mhiramat 今のところ見る方法はないと思います。だから最初はユーザランドでcgroupにバインドすればいいやんとか言ってたのであって
sat @satoru_takeuchi
@kosaki55tea: @mhiramat 今のところ見る方法はないと思います。だから最初はユーザランドでcgroupにバインドすればいいやんとか言ってたのであって” あ、そうなんだ。でたらめいってすんません>@mhiramat
まさみさんは語りたい @mhiramat
そうなんだ、pstreeみたく表示できればいいのに。 RT @kosaki55tea: @mhiramat 今のところ見る方法はないと思います。だから最初はユーザランドでcgroupにバインドすればいいやんとか言ってたのであって
まさみさんは語りたい @mhiramat
うーむ、tipにmikeパッチ当てたら死ぬようになった?
まさみさんは語りたい @mhiramat
noautogroup=1にしたら起動した。v3パッチだったんだが、なんかまずかったかな?
sat @satoru_takeuchi
linusは今尖閣動画漏洩後の石破氏みたいな顔になってるにちがいない。「cgroupって何ですか」
hiromu1996 @hiromu1996
魔のパッチを使ってみたのはいいのだが、ベンチとかしてないのであまり早くなった感がない....
sat @satoru_takeuchi
@hiromu1996 直感的にわかる(らしい)のは端末上で-j 付きのカーネルビルドをして、その裏で適当に重そうなmplayerみたいなグラフィカルアプリをたくさん動かす
hiromu1996 @hiromu1996
魔のパッチ入れると画面移動のスムーズさがぜんぜん違うなぁ まだ具体的な数値は出せてないから体感だけど
残りを読む(85)
ログインして広告を非表示にする
ログインして広告を非表示にする